ANC councillor shot and killed at Mpumalanga fuel station
Updated | By Sibahle Motha
A ANC councillor has been shot and killed at a fuel station in Mkondo (previously known as Piet Retief) in Mpumalanga.
Forty-one-year-old Muzi Manyathi was shot multiple times on Friday evening.
Police spokesperson, Colonel Donald Mdhluli says the suspects were tailing Manyathi at the petrol station.
“According to the report, a Mercedes-Benz occupied by two people was seen moving from one fuel pump to another without refilling, meanwhile Manyathi reportedly bought something from the kiosk,” he says.

“It is said that one male occupant came out of the said vehicle, armed with a firearm, and allegedly shot the victim multiple times at close range. The suspects then fled the scene using the said vehicle.”
When law enforcement and paramedics arrived on the scene Manyathi was certified dead on the scene.
“A murder case is being investigated,” adds Mdhluli.
The Mercedes-Benz that the suspects were travelling in was later found abandoned near a dam.
“Preliminary investigations indicate that the number plates on the vehicle seem not to be authentic and it was discovered that the said car was reported stolen in April this year in Brakpan, Gauteng," says Mdhluli.
No arrests have been made.
